After undergoing Body-Jet Liposuction in Southport, it is crucial to follow your surgeon's post-operative care instructions to ensure optimal healing and results. Alcohol consumption, in particular, should be approached with caution. While moderate alcohol intake may be permissible after a certain recovery period, it is advisable to abstain from alcohol for at least the first week post-surgery. This is because alcohol can interfere with the healing process by thinning the blood, potentially leading to increased swelling and bruising. Additionally, alcohol can interact with certain medications prescribed after surgery, causing adverse effects. It is always best to consult with your surgeon about the specific timeline for resuming alcohol consumption, as individual recovery rates can vary. Following these guidelines will help promote a smoother recovery and enhance the long-term benefits of your Body-Jet Liposuction procedure.

Understanding the Post-Procedure Guidelines
Body-Jet Liposuction is a minimally invasive procedure that uses a water-jet assisted technique to remove fat cells from targeted areas of the body. While it is less traumatic compared to traditional liposuction methods, it still requires a period of recovery to ensure optimal results and minimize any potential complications.
The Importance of Alcohol Consumption Post-Procedure
Immediately following Body-Jet Liposuction, it is crucial to adhere to the post-operative care instructions provided by your surgeon. One of the key aspects of this care involves managing your alcohol intake. Alcohol can interfere with the healing process in several ways:
Dehydration: Alcohol is a diuretic, which means it can lead to dehydration. Dehydration can slow down the healing process and may increase the risk of complications such as swelling or infection.
Blood Thinning Effects: Alcohol has blood-thinning properties, which can increase the risk of bleeding and bruising. Since Body-Jet Liposuction involves small incisions and the manipulation of fat cells, any increase in bleeding could complicate the recovery process.
Inflammation: Alcohol can exacerbate inflammation, which is already a natural part of the healing process. Reducing inflammation is essential for a smooth recovery and achieving the best aesthetic outcomes.
Recommended Waiting Period
It is generally recommended to avoid alcohol for at least two weeks post-Body-Jet Liposuction. This period allows your body to begin the healing process without the interference of alcohol. During this time, focus on maintaining a healthy diet, staying hydrated, and following any additional post-operative care instructions provided by your surgeon.

Understanding the Impact of Alcohol on Body-Jet Liposuction Recovery
Body-Jet liposuction is a minimally invasive procedure that uses a water-jet assisted technique to remove fat from various parts of the body. While it offers several advantages over traditional liposuction methods, it's crucial to follow post-operative care guidelines to ensure optimal recovery. One common question among patients is whether they can consume alcohol after the procedure.
Immediate Post-Operative Period
In the immediate days following Body-Jet liposuction, it is strongly advised to avoid alcohol consumption. Alcohol can lead to increased swelling and bruising, which are already common side effects of the surgery. Additionally, alcohol can interfere with the healing process by dilating blood vessels and increasing the risk of bleeding. This period typically lasts for about a week, during which patients should adhere to a strict no-alcohol policy.
Short-Term Recovery Phase
As the initial swelling and bruising subside, patients may feel tempted to resume their normal activities, including drinking alcohol. However, it is advisable to continue avoiding alcohol for at least two to three weeks post-surgery. During this time, the body is still in the process of healing, and alcohol can hinder this process by causing dehydration and affecting the immune system.
Long-Term Recovery and Beyond
After the initial recovery period, patients can gradually reintroduce alcohol into their diet. However, it is essential to do so in moderation. Excessive alcohol consumption can lead to weight gain, which can counteract the effects of the liposuction. Moreover, alcohol can affect the liver, which plays a crucial role in metabolizing fat. Therefore, maintaining a healthy lifestyle that includes moderate alcohol intake is recommended for long-term success.
